Date: Mon, 16 Jan 2012 02:45:16 +0900 From: KATO Tsuguru <tkato432@yahoo.com> To: FreeBSD-gnats-submit@FreeBSD.org Subject: ports/164148: Update port: audio/dssi to 1.1.1 Message-ID: <20120116024516.cd8ed33d.tkato432@yahoo.com> Resent-Message-ID: <201201151810.q0FIA8fi078342@freefall.freebsd.org>
next in thread | raw e-mail | index | archive | help
>Number: 164148 >Category: ports >Synopsis: Update port: audio/dssi to 1.1.1 >Confidential: no >Severity: non-critical >Priority: low >Responsible: freebsd-ports-bugs >State: open >Quarter: >Keywords: >Date-Required: >Class: change-request >Submitter-Id: current-users >Arrival-Date: Sun Jan 15 18:10:08 UTC 2012 >Closed-Date: >Last-Modified: >Originator: KATO Tsuguru >Release: FreeBSD 7.4-RELEASE-p5 i386 >Organization: >Environment: >Description: - Update to version 1.1.1 >How-To-Repeat: >Fix: diff -urN /usr/ports/audio/dssi/Makefile audio/dssi/Makefile --- /usr/ports/audio/dssi/Makefile 2011-02-22 21:09:12.000000000 +0900 +++ audio/dssi/Makefile 2012-01-15 23:22:16.000000000 +0900 @@ -6,36 +6,60 @@ # PORTNAME= dssi -PORTVERSION= 1.1.0 +PORTVERSION= 1.1.1 CATEGORIES= audio MASTER_SITES= SF MAINTAINER= ports@FreeBSD.org COMMENT= API for audio processing plugins +LICENSE= BSD LGPL21 +LICENSE_COMB= multi + +BUILD_DEPENDS= ${LOCALBASE}/include/ladspa.h:${PORTSDIR}/audio/ladspa LIB_DEPENDS= dssialsacompat.0:${PORTSDIR}/audio/libdssialsacompat \ lo.7:${PORTSDIR}/audio/liblo \ - jack.0:${PORTSDIR}/audio/jack \ + samplerate.1:${PORTSDIR}/audio/libsamplerate \ sndfile.1:${PORTSDIR}/audio/libsndfile \ - samplerate.1:${PORTSDIR}/audio/libsamplerate -BUILD_DEPENDS= ${LOCALBASE}/include/ladspa.h:${PORTSDIR}/audio/ladspa + jack.0:${PORTSDIR}/audio/jack RUN_DEPENDS= ${LOCALBASE}/include/ladspa.h:${PORTSDIR}/audio/ladspa -GNU_CONFIGURE= yes -CFLAGS+= -I${LOCALBASE}/include -USE_GMAKE= yes +OPTIONS= QT "Enable Qt4 support" off + USE_GNOME= gnomehack -MAN1= dssi_osc_send.1 dssi_osc_update.1 jack-dssi-host.1 \ - dssi_analyse_plugin.1 dssi_list_plugins.1 +USE_GMAKE= yes +GNU_CONFIGURE= yes +MAKE_JOBS_SAFE= yes + +CPPFLAGS+= -I${LOCALBASE}/include +LDFLAGS+= -L${LOCALBASE}/lib + +MAN1= dssi_analyse_plugin.1 dssi_list_plugins.1 dssi_osc_send.1 \ + dssi_osc_update.1 jack-dssi-host.1 + +.include <bsd.port.options.mk> .if defined(WITH_QT) -USE_QT_VER= 3 -PLIST_SUB= WITH_QT="" +USE_QT_VER= 4 +QT_COMPONENTS= corelib gui +QT_NONSTANDARD= yes +PLIST_SUB= QT="" .else -PLIST_SUB= WITH_QT="@comment " +PLIST_SUB= QT="@comment " .endif -post-extract: - @${REINPLACE_CMD} -e 's#-ldl##g' ${WRKSRC}/examples/Makefile.in +post-patch: + @${REINPLACE_CMD} -e \ + '/^lts_uidir/s|^|@HAVE_QT_TRUE@| ; \ + /^trivial_sampler_uidir/s|^|@HAVE_QT_TRUE@| ; \ + s|-ldl$$||' ${WRKSRC}/examples/Makefile.in + @${REINPLACE_CMD} -e \ + 's|-ldl$$||' ${WRKSRC}/jack-dssi-host/Makefile.in + @${REINPLACE_CMD} -e \ + '/alsa >=/s|$$PKG_CONFIG|${FALSE}|' ${WRKSRC}/configure +.if !defined(WITH_QT) + @${REINPLACE_CMD} -e \ + '/QtCore >=/s|$$PKG_CONFIG|${FALSE}|' ${WRKSRC}/configure +.endif .include <bsd.port.mk> diff -urN /usr/ports/audio/dssi/distinfo audio/dssi/distinfo --- /usr/ports/audio/dssi/distinfo 2011-02-22 21:09:12.000000000 +0900 +++ audio/dssi/distinfo 2011-10-31 23:10:36.000000000 +0900 @@ -1,2 +1,2 @@ -SHA256 (dssi-1.1.0.tar.gz) = cea3c22b34e251372c4ae81dbb7256038b7026184d7598b318a0b69475f69b53 -SIZE (dssi-1.1.0.tar.gz) = 420681 +SHA256 (dssi-1.1.1.tar.gz) = f2c82b073a947c8255284249097667f9b14e660bf86186f3fcd3b3b3e087814e +SIZE (dssi-1.1.1.tar.gz) = 712038 diff -urN /usr/ports/audio/dssi/pkg-plist audio/dssi/pkg-plist --- /usr/ports/audio/dssi/pkg-plist 2011-02-22 21:09:12.000000000 +0900 +++ audio/dssi/pkg-plist 2011-12-06 02:40:06.000000000 +0900 @@ -1,25 +1,24 @@ -bin/jack-dssi-host bin/dssi_analyse_plugin bin/dssi_list_plugins bin/dssi_osc_send bin/dssi_osc_update -bin/trivial_synth -bin/less_trivial_synth -bin/trivial_sampler +bin/jack-dssi-host bin/karplong +%%QT%%bin/less_trivial_synth +%%QT%%bin/trivial_sampler +bin/trivial_synth include/dssi.h -lib/dssi/trivial_synth.so -lib/dssi/trivial_synth.la -lib/dssi/less_trivial_synth.so -lib/dssi/less_trivial_synth.la -lib/dssi/karplong.so lib/dssi/karplong.la -%%WITH_QT%%lib/dssi/less_trivial_synth/LTS_qt -lib/dssi/trivial_sampler.so +lib/dssi/karplong.so +%%QT%%lib/dssi/less_trivial_synth/LTS_qt +lib/dssi/less_trivial_synth.la +lib/dssi/less_trivial_synth.so +%%QT%%lib/dssi/trivial_sampler/trivial_sampler_qt lib/dssi/trivial_sampler.la -%%WITH_QT%%lib/dssi/trivial_sampler/trivial_sampler_qt +lib/dssi/trivial_sampler.so +lib/dssi/trivial_synth.la +lib/dssi/trivial_synth.so libdata/pkgconfig/dssi.pc -@dirrm libdata/pkgconfig -@dirrm lib/dssi/trivial_sampler -@dirrm lib/dssi/less_trivial_synth +%%QT%%@dirrm lib/dssi/trivial_sampler +%%QT%%@dirrm lib/dssi/less_trivial_synth @dirrm lib/dssi >Release-Note: >Audit-Trail: >Unformatted:
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?20120116024516.cd8ed33d.tkato432>